在当今全球化的世界中,跨语言沟通的需求日益增长。无论是观看外语视频、游玩国外游戏,还是与外国友人在线交流,语言障碍往往成为一个难以逾越的鸿沟。然而,随着技术的进步,一款名为Translumo的开源屏幕实时翻译工具应运而生,为跨语言交流提供了新的解决方案。
Translumo是一款基于.NET开发的开源软件,它能够实时检测并翻译屏幕上所选区域中出现的文本,如视频的字幕、图片中的文字等。这款工具的强大功能得益于其先进的文本识别技术和多语言翻译能力。
首先,Translumo集成了多个OCR(光学字符识别)引擎,包括Tesseract 5.2、Windows OCR和EasyOCR。这些引擎能够高效准确地识别屏幕上的文本,为后续的翻译工作提供可靠的基础。此外,Translumo还采用了机器学习训练模型,对每个识别结果进行评分,并选择最佳的结果,从而进一步提高了识别的准确性。
在翻译方面,Translumo支持多种语言,包括但不限于英语、俄语、日语、简体中文、韩语等。用户可以根据自己的需求选择源语言和翻译语言。此外,Translumo还集成了多个翻译平台,如谷歌翻译、Yandex Translate、Naver Papago和DeepL,确保翻译结果的准确性和流畅性。
除了强大的功能外,Translumo还注重用户体验。其用户界面简洁易用,使得用户可以轻松上手并无需过多操作。同时,该软件还实现了多种优化措施,以降低翻译过程中的延迟,确保用户能够实时获取翻译结果。这些特性使得Translumo成为一款高效、便捷的屏幕实时翻译工具。
值得一提的是,Translumo的运行环境支持Windows 10/11,并需要8G内存以及支持CUDA SDK 11.8的Nvidia GPU(如GTX 750、8xxM、9xx系列或更高版本)。这些要求确保了软件的稳定性和性能。
总的来说,Translumo作为一款基于.NET开发的开源屏幕实时翻译工具,在跨语言沟通方面展现出了巨大的潜力。它不仅具备高准确性的文本识别和多种语言翻译能力,还注重用户体验和性能优化。无论是对于个人用户还是企业用户来说,Translumo都将成为一款不可或缺的工具,助力全球范围内的无障碍交流。